What is the rarest, non-HK accessory do you have? :)
I suppose that mine would be one of @ 10 experimental, 50-round drum magazines (1-10 on the front drum cover), made for the Stgw90 (will fit the pre-89 550/551 magazine well), and similar to this: ;)
